To provide a method and an apparatus, by which difference of the depth of a groove in the peripheral direction due to eccentricity becomes small, surface roughness nearly equal to that of a mirror surface can be obtained, and further minute undulations can be simultaneously and uniformly manufactured on the surface to be machined.
In the method and apparatus for finely machining a workpiece surface by giving a rolling and sliding motion to a machining tool and a workpiece by bringing a machining surface 21a of the machining tool 21 and a workpiece surface 22a of the workpiece 22 into contact with each other via viscus fluid so that the circumscribing curves of the respective profile curves are brought into contact with each other and by making the machining tool and the workpiece relatively rotate, the workpiece surface is finely machined by setting temperature of the viscus fluid, the relative rotational speed of the machining tool and the workpiece, and a pressing force between the machining tool and the workpiece so that the thickness of the viscus fluid at the contact point predicted by the elastic hydrodynamic lubrication (EHL) theory becomes the required thickness.
